Global rack server infrastructure has transitioned to accelerated computing, where thermal envelopes dictate performance boundaries. Power usage effectiveness (PUE) requirements in France push hyperscalers and enterprise private clouds to prioritize servers with dynamic heat dissipation architectures and energy-efficient power supplies.
Our V5 platform utilizes intelligent air duct configurations, counter-rotating smart fan modules, and Titanium-grade redundant power supplies. This guarantees optimal cooling even when loaded with high-density Xeon Scalable processors and heavy GPU configurations.

Enterprise clients in Western Europe require verifiable assurance of hardware integrity. In response, our server designs feature a hardware root-of-trust component built directly into the server motherboard.
This system continuously validates BIOS and BMC firmware signatures during boot cycles, protecting network architectures against persistent firmware threats and unauthorized access.
